Definitions from Wiktionary (windy)

adjective:  Accompanied by wind.
adjective:  Unsheltered and open to the wind.
adjective:  Empty and lacking substance.
adjective:  Long-winded; orally verbose.
adjective:  (informal) Flatulent.
adjective:  (slang) Nervous, frightened.
noun:  (colloquial) A fart.
adjective:  (of a path etc) Having many bends; winding, twisting or tortuous.
